1. No, and either way you get 100 dex at character creation anyway and that's the max.
2. Yes, but as in previous question it doesn't really matter since people have 100 dex since character creation.
3. You assume right. We are replicating sphere .51a style mechanics and those things don't exist there.
4. No, passive meditation in here is almost non-existent. Each time you use meditation skill you gain a little bit mana and you can use it around every 3 seconds. It's pretty much how it was on sphere.
5. Standard dragons don't use magic but they do breath attacks. At the moment we have both RunUO and Sphere style monsters. We have a lot of of old IN1 monsters implemented like Eithkas, Altageas, Vampires etc. but we also have RunUO things like champions (only as GM run event though for now).
6. No, attacking or casting will cancel your bandaging. Using items like for example potions do not cancel it.
